Memorial plaques add intrigue to jetty stroll

He loved to fish. She loved to sit and watch the sunrise. What better way to memorialize your loved one than to put a bench or plaque in the very place they loved during their stay on earth?

If you’ve walked along the Fort Pierce inlet jetty recently, you’ve probably noticed the growing number of memorial plaques attached to the rocks. No one seems to know who first started the tradition or who is responsible for their installation. It appears that families and friends of the deceased take it upon themselves to procure and secure the plaques in honor of their sea- and sun-loving departed. Some are etched in slate and granite; others engraved in brass. Some have photos; others have a special poems and epitaphs. All are lovingly placed among the rocks where pelicans rest and the gentle lapping of the waves soothes the soul.

The City of Fort Pierce claims no responsibility or liability for those plaques, and as yet, hasn’t done anything to stop the practice. One thing for sure is that a leisurely walk along the jetty even becomes even more interesting as you stop to read the memorials and wonder about the people and stories behind them.

If you want to be sure that your memorial withstands the test of time against the elements of nature, consider purchasing a commemorative bench from the City of Fort Pierce. Memorial benches pay tribute to your departed loved ones while providing a comfortable seat for visitors to relax and reflect. Four styles of benches are available through the City of Fort Pierce Memorial Bench program and range in price from $500 to $1,500. A representative from the Facilities Maintenance Division will meet with you to discuss the commemorative options and locations. Bench styles are based on compatibility with the park design, function and anticipated maintenance. Benches can be placed on the jetty, beach or in one of the many parks within the city.

Once your bench and location selections are made, the City of Fort Pierce will order, install and maintain it.
